







Why PADI Underwater Photographer?
To familiarize yourself with the skills, knowledge, planning, organization, procedure, techniques, problems, hazards and enjoyment of underwater photography.
What do I need to start?
Must be certified as a PADI Open Water Diver or a Junior Open water Diver . Minimum age requirement is 12 to earn a PADI Underwater Photographer Certification.
What will I do?
| Develop knowledge of photographic principles, composition, film types, strobe and available light photography and camera handling techniques. |
| Develop practical knowledge of the preparation, care and maintenance of photographic equipment. |
| Learn to take underwater photographs that are properly composed, focused and exposed. |

What will I need?
| All your own standard diving equipment |
| Underwater still photography equipment type (housed, amphibious, viewfinder, rangefinder, SLR, twin lens reflex, roll-film cameras) and film format (110,135,120) will vary, but any type of still camera is acceptable |
